I'm a former naval officer and I was very surprised to see New London on the base closure list. However, if you think about it, the main mission of the submarine force is to counter the Soviet nuclear sub threat and we know that the threat barely exists right now. So I understand how consolidation saves money, but I worry about moving all of the Atlantic Fleet submarines into The Shrink's backyard in Norfolk. One of two well placed mines--or even a well placed wreck--could bottle up the entire submarine fleet.

All of the submarine schools are in New London as well. It will cost a lot of money to replace them.

I hate the role that politics plays in this process, but it is unavoidable. In the early 90's, the Navy closed a large base in Charleston, SC and moved all of the ships and shore facilities to Pascagoula, MS and Ingleside, TX (which made no sense to anyone except the members of Congress in those two states who no doubt arranged that deal). I see now that Pascagoula and Ingleside are both now slated to close in this round. We spent all that money to create two brand new Navy bases that barely survived 15 years.
